Ally Sheedy
Alexandra Elizabeth Sheedy is an American actor. She was born on June 13, 1962. Her first film appearance was in Bad Boys (1983). Then, she joined the Bratpack band and made appearances in WarGames (1983) The Breakfast Club(1985) and Short Circuit (1986). Her performance in Lisa Cholodenko's High Art (1998) Sheedy was awarded an Independent Spirit Award for Best Female lead. Ally Sheedy, an American author and actress. She started her film career at the beginning of the 1980s when she appeared in the film based on a crime drama Bad Boys, for which she received a lot of praise. In the film directed by Rick Rosenthal, other well-known actors like Sean Penn Esai Morales Clancy Brown and Alan Ruck also appeared. In the following film after her debut was released in 1985, she starred in the comedy-drama film The Breakfast Club. John Hughes' film, directed by him, is considered to be one of the greatest films from high school in history. While the budget for the film was just $1 million, it made more than $50 million in profits. At the same time, she began to appear in different TV shows like CBS Schoolbreak. It was her first television appearance. It was a program designed for teens and aired in April of 1980. Chicago Story Big City Samuels and the Kid as well as Hill Street Blues were some other shows on television that the actress appeared on. Recent appearances of Sheedy includes Little Sister as well as X-Men Apocalypse, a movie that tells the story of a hero, in which she appears in a cameo. Sheedy has been recognized for her extraordinary performances won many awards. Sheedy was awarded the MTV Movie Awards' silver Bucket of Excellence Award 2005.
